Anita Shreve’s The Pilot’s Wife was the most recent book read by the book club members and all were eager to discuss it at the last meeting on November 15th. Despite the writer’s popularity, The Pilot’s Wife provided most members with their first taste of Shreve’s writing. It was apparent that the book made an impression as many expressed an interest in reading her other titles. Shreve is the author of many best-selling novels. The book was, in fact, made into a serial drama in 2002 – so our members were right in assuming they had seen a film which offered a suspiciously similar plot!
